Ms. Alison Lewis was appointed to the Board in August 2014. She is a former Public Servant who served for over twenty-nine years in the Ministry of Finance and rose to the position of Permanent Secretary of that Ministry, a position that she held for eleven years. She has served as a member of a number of Boards of Directors including the Boards of the Central Bank of Trinidad and Tobago, the Trinidad and Tobago Securities and Exchange Commission, the Trinidad and Tobago Unit Trust Corporation and the Heritage and Stabilization Fund. Ms. Lewis has recently been appointed to the Board of Republic Bank Limited and is a member of the Economic Development Advisory Board. During the period 2001 to 2003 Ms. Lewis served as advisor to the Executive Director at the World Bank in Washington DC returning home in 2003 shortly before being appointed Permanent Secretary. 

 Ms. Lewis holds a BA in Economics and Management from the University of the West Indies (UWI), St. Augustine and became a distinguished awardee on the occasion of the UWI Alumni’s 25th anniversary. In addition, Ms. Lewis is the holder of the Public Service Medal of Merit (Gold) for outstanding and meritorious service to Trinidad and Tobago.
